I've spent the better part of the last year trying to find out if I'm related to Henry J. Killilea.
"Who the hell is that?" you ask.
Well, Henry J. Killilea was a guy who helpd found the American League. However, more than that, he bought the Boston Red Sox in 1903 and founded the World Series, which his team also won. Before the 1904 season started, he sold the team to John Taylor, publisher of the Boston Globe.
Essentially, the entire exercise in genealogy has been to justify my being able to make the statement "when my family owned the Red Sox, all we did was win the World Series".
